Login

You must log in to access D.Hub. User authentication is required for safe data management.

Login screen

Login page

The login screen is divided into an introduction area on the left and a login form on the right. You can return to the introduction screen before logging in by clicking the logo in the upper left corner. For more information, please refer to Introduction.

How to log in

  1. In the Email input field, enter the email address issued by your organization.
  2. Enter your password in the Password input field.
  3. Click the Login button to go to the home screen.

If your email or password does not match, an error message will appear in the login form. For security purposes, we do not tell you whether your email address or password is incorrect, so please check both values ​​again.

Account and Password

  • Account Issuance: Accounts are issued by the organization administrator. If you have not yet received a login email, please contact your administrator.
  • Password Rules: Acceptable password conditions follow your organization's policies. If an organization uses SSO, password rules and change cycles are also managed by the organization's authentication system (SSO provider). For security purposes, we recommend a sufficiently long password that contains a mix of upper and lower case letters, numbers, and special characters.
  • Password change/reset: If you have forgotten your password or need to reset it, ask the administrator.

Sign in with your organizational account (SSO)

The method of logging in to multiple services at once with one organizational account used at work, school, etc. is called single sign-on (SSO). If your organization uses integrated login, a SSO Login button will appear on the login screen.

Authentication systems that can be integrated are Microsoft (Azure AD / Entra ID) and Keycloak. Which system you're actually connected to is determined by your organization settings, and is displayed on the login screen as a single button: SSO Login.

How to log in:

  1. Click the SSO Login button on the login screen.
  2. Go to your organization's login screen and authenticate.
  3. When authentication is complete, the waiting screen is displayed for a moment and then moves to the home screen.

When SSO login is not possible

If there is a problem during SSO authentication, you will be taken to the information screen. If your account is not yet activated (waiting for administrator approval, etc.) or you do not have access, you will see a message informing you of the situation and a Try again / Sign in with a different account button.

Logout

To finish your work and exit the system:

  1. Click the user profile area at the bottom of the sidebar.
  2. Select Logout from the pop-up menu.
  3. Log out and return to the login page.

Troubleshooting

  • Login Failed: If an error message appears, check your email and password again. If you still can't log in, contact your administrator.
  • Account Inaccessible: If your account has been disabled by an administrator, you will not be able to log in. In this case, ask your administrator to activate your account.
  • SSO Error: Check the message displayed on the guidance screen and follow the buttons provided (try again, log in with a different account). If your account is not yet activated, ask your administrator to activate it.
